Sometimes because of the oestrogen content of pills can cause vaginal discharge, this is absolutely normal if the discharge is not itchy or irritating or foul smelling and there is certainly no infection present. If you are so much bothersome discharge, you can go for other contraceptive methods like copper t or progesterone only pill.
Also you can get a vaginal swab to rule out any infection.
